With Gio out long term, i was wondering what this board thinks of Breen being called up? Has his play been good enough to get a promotion? Also i have heard that Piskula has been good this season and deserved the call-up, but do any of you think he can stick in the NHL?
Breen being called up, IMO, would have been imminent if this whole situation with the Flames happened last season. This season, it seems as though Breen has taken a step back. He just doesn't look like that dominant force he was last year when Playfair had so much praise for him. The good thing, however, is it seems Breen is taking small steps to get back to where he was at the end of last season. Not only that, but he plays against some of the opposing team's top lines every game. So, his plus/minus rating will likely never be that great (kind of like Bouwmeester's), but I'm sure he'll regain his ability again. As of right now, I'd say he's behind Brodie, Carson, Piskula, Mikkelson, and Wilson (even though he shouldn't be because Wilson's a total b*tch in his own end).

As for Piskula, he's the best defenseman on the team behind Brodie. He and Brodie love playing together, and they have perfect chemistry with each other in terms of covering each other if the other wants to rush. It's often believed that Piskula is a defensive defenseman, but as Brodie said in an interview once, he's not. He's a two-way D-man with good puck moving skills, he's fast for his size, and he's very responsible defensively.

Will he stick in the NHL? Yes and no. No, because he's taking Gio's spot right now and he'll be sent down when Gio's healthy. Yes, because I think he can do just as well as Carson in the 7th D-man role.

Just curious, any news or rumblings on Mitch Wahl's loan stint with the Hamilton Bulldogs. Looks like he has struggled a bit with zeros across the board in 4 games.
No problem. I love the Heat and the Flames and like to let people know what's going on.

No news on Wahl right now. It must be mighty tough for him right now for two reasons: a) he's getting ample opportunity to play top-6 time, but b) the Bulldogs flat out suck. There are no good pure goal scorers on that team that Wahl can help with his playmaking skills. But then again, it's a bit of a Catch 22 as he won't get top-9 time with the Heat and he's not physically able to handle 4th line duties and isn't made for that type of role. I feel bad for the guy and alot of Heat fans here want him back, but they don't understand that he's probably a little better off in Hamilton (even if it sucks to be there).
